How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Newtonville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Newtonville Studio Apartments | $1,296 | $1,100 | $1,489 |
Newtonville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,703 | $950 | $2,522 |
Newtonville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,904 | $1,270 | $3,659 |
Newtonville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,036 | $1,525 | $2,978 |

Cheapest Available Newtonville and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ments
As of March 27,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Newtonville, NY is the 2 Bedroom 1 Bathroom Model starting from $1,270 at Tivoli Park Apartments in the Whitehall neighborhood. The second most affordable Newtonville 2 Bedroom is the Two Bedroom One Bath Model at Latham Village Aptartments starting at $1,325 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Newtonville is currently $1,904.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Newtonville: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Tivoli Park Apartments | 2 Bedroom 1 Bathroom | $1,270 |
Latham Village Aptartments | Two Bedroom One Bath | $1,325 |
Lake Shore Park Apartments | B1 | $1,355 |
Capitol Crossings | 2 Bedroom 1 Bathroom | $1,355 |
Park Hill Lane Apartments | The Birch PL 1 - 6 | $1,375 |
Loudon Arms | Two Bedroom | $1,399 |
Caldwell Apartments | Two Bedroom | $1,410 |
Danker Village | 2 Bedroom | $1,425 |
Cottage Street Apartments | Two Bedroom | $1,445 |
Highland Club Apartments | 2 Bedroom, 1 Bath | $1,474 |
